Surfing Lacanau: Complete Guide

Lacanau is the original French surf town north of Bordeaux — a long pine-backed beach with consistent waist-to-overhead beach-break peaks. It's home to one of Europe's longest-running pro contests (since 1979).

Why surf Lacanau?

Hour from Bordeaux, lake on one side and ocean on the other, classic French summer surf-camp vibe.

Beginner-friendly?

Plenty of mellow whitewater zones in summer; intermediate peaks pulse in autumn.

Hazards & local knowledge

Strong rips between sandbars, big shore-dump on autumn swells.
